On Sun, Jan 15, 2017 at 01:47:05PM -0500, santiago@nyu.edu wrote:

> From: Santiago Torres <santiago@nyu.edu>
> 
> tag -v now supports --format specifiers to inspect the contents of a tag
> upon verification. Add two tests to ensure this behavior is respected in
> future changes.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Santiago Torres <santiago@nyu.edu>
> ---
>  t/t7004-tag.sh | 16 ++++++++++++++++
>  1 file changed, 16 insertions(+)
> 
> diff --git a/t/t7004-tag.sh b/t/t7004-tag.sh
> index 07869b0c0..b2b81f203 100755
> --- a/t/t7004-tag.sh
> +++ b/t/t7004-tag.sh
> @@ -874,6 +874,22 @@ test_expect_success GPG 'verifying a forged tag should fail' '
>  	test_must_fail git tag -v forged-tag
>  '
>  
> +test_expect_success 'verifying a proper tag with --format pass and format accordingly' '
> +	cat >expect <<-\EOF 

Trailing whitespace after "EOF" here (and below). Otherwise the tests
look reasonable to me.

-Peff
